Identification of key iron metabolism-related long non-coding RNAs in hepatocellular carcinoma based on bioinformatics analysis

2022-04-14

Abstract excerpt

<h4>Background: </h4> The present study explored the regulatory mechanisms and functional roles of iron metabolism-related long non-coding RNAs (lncRNAs) in hepatocellular carcinoma (HCC) and their potential impact on prognosis of HCC patients. <h4>Methods: </h4>: RNA-seq data and clinical information of HCC samples and normal samples were downloaded from The Cancer Genome Atlas (TCGA) database and International C...
